Hotels.com moves into mobile

May 13, 2011 | Online Travel

Hotels.com has launched two new smart phone applications for iPhone and Android. With mobile bookings continuing to increase exponentially, hotels.com developed proprietary smartphone apps to make hotel search easy, quick, and efficient while on-the-go.

Smartphone users can search and book more than 20,000 last minute deals and search from over 135,000 hotels around the world on the hotels.com mobile booking apps. Available in more than 30 languages, the apps allow users to sort and filter hotels, browse over two million user reviews, and find last minute hotel deals close to their locations.

As mobile technology continues to evolve, hotels.com continues to create leading technology to support the changing habits of their customers. "We want to be where our customers are," said Victor Owens, vice president of marketing, hotels.com North America. "As the technology changes, it is important that we grow and change with it. We want to make it easy for our customers to book rooms when they are traveling or on-the-go. These mobile applications achieve this in a simple way."

Users can book as a "guest" booker or create a mobile hotels.com account from inside the app. The "sign in once" feature remembers the email and password, which makes future sign-ins seamless.
